QA Engineer
About the company
Mabrook is a product company building a next-generation social platform. Our goal is to combine everything a modern user needs in one product: entertainment, booking, and a marketplace.
We are a team of around 30 people, distributed across Europe and the UAE.
About the role
We are looking for a QA Engineer to join our team and ensure high quality of our mobile product. The role involves working with both frontend and backend parts of the application, with a focus on stability, test coverage, and release quality.
Hard requirements (must-have)
Experience
- 4β6+ years of experience in QA (manual + basic automation exposure)
- Strong experience in testing mobile applications (frontend and backend)
API & Backend
- Solid API testing skills (Postman, Swagger)
- Understanding of client-server architecture, HTTP/HTTPS, JSON
- Experience with log analysis (e.g., DataDog, Sentry)
Processes & Methodologies
- Understanding of STLC / SDLC and Agile methodologies
- Basic understanding of CI/CD processes
Test Management & Documentation
- Test management systems (TestTrail, Qase)
- Experience in creating and maintaining test documentation:
- test cases
- checklists
- test strategies
Testing Types
- Hands-on experience with:
- regression testing
- smoke testing
- functional testing
- non-functional testing (performance)
- UI testing
Tools & Workflow
- Experience with bug tracking tools (Jira)
- Familiarity with Git
Analytical Skills
- Ability to analyze requirements, identify gaps, and ensure proper test coverage
Nice-to-have
Automation & Advanced Testing
- Exposure to test automation (E2E / smoke tests)
- Experience with performance testing (e.g., K6, Artillery.io)
Mobile & Tools
- Experience with Appium
- Experience with local testing approach
- BrowserStack
Payments & Domains
- Experience testing payment systems (Stripe, PayPal)
- Experience working across different domains (e-commerce, fintech, etc.)
Technical Skills
- Working knowledge of SQL for data validation
- Familiarity with Docker / Git
What we offer
- Competitive salary based on your experience and skills
- 20 paid vacation days
- Paid sick leaves
- Healthy workβlife balance
- Family-first culture
- Flexible working schedule
- Opportunities for professional growth and development
Required languages
| English | B2 - Upper Intermediate |